首页 > 编程语言 >python代码 新手教学

python代码 新手教学

时间:2024-03-08 15:24:06浏览次数:31  
标签:python 数据类型 教学 Python 循环 print 新手 ## ###

# Python新手教学

## 简介
Python是一种简单易学的编程语言,广泛应用于各个领域,包括Web开发、数据科学、人工智能等。本文将为新手程序员提供Python基础知识的教学,包括变量、数据类型、条件语句、循环、函数等内容。

## 变量和数据类型
在Python中,变量用于存储数据,而数据类型则定义了变量可以存储的数据种类。以下是Python中常见的数据类型:

### 整数(int)
```python
x = 5
print(x)
```

### 浮点数(float)
```python
y = 5.0
print(y)
```

### 字符串(str)
```python
name = "Alice"
print(name)
```

### 列表(list)
```python
fruits = ["apple", "banana", "cherry"]
print(fruits)
```

### 元组(tuple)
```python
coordinates = (3, 4)
print(coordinates)
```

### 字典(dict)
```python
person = {"name": "Bob", "age": 30}
print(person)
```

## 条件语句
条件语句用于根据条件来执行不同的代码块。以下是Python中的条件语句示例:

```python
x = 5
if x > 0:
    print("x is positive")
elif x == 0:
    print("x is zero")
else:
    print("x is negative")
```

## 循环
循环语句允许我们重复执行特定代码块。Python中有两种类型的循环:`for`循环和`while`循环。

### for循环
`for`循环用于遍历序列(如列表或元组)中的元素:

```python
fruits = ["apple", "banana", "cherry"]
for fruit in fruits:
    print(fruit)
```

### while循环
`while`循环会在条件为真时一直执行代码块:

```python
x = 0
while x < 5:
    print(x)
    x += 1
```

## 函数
函数是一段可重复使用的代码块,使我们能够更好地组织代码。以下是定义函数的示例:

```python
def greet(name):
    print("Hello, " + name + "!")
    
greet("Alice")
```

## 结论
本文介绍了Python编程的基础知识,包括变量、数据类型、条件语句、循环和函数等内容。希望这些信息对新手程序员学习Python有所帮助。继续练习和探索,你将能够编写更复杂的程序和项目。祝你编程愉快!

标签:python,数据类型,教学,Python,循环,print,新手,##,###
From: https://www.cnblogs.com/qsz666/p/18061056

相关文章

  • Python实现企业微信上下班自动打卡程序
    一、介绍在写了这么多手机端自动化测试程序后,基于使用的uiautoamtor2,最近,我突然想用Python尝试自动打开企微在上下班时间打卡操作,今天我就来分享一下我的经验和总结。二、技术原理要想通过Python控制手机APP,目前主要技术如下。2.1、Android体系在Android中,官方有一个叫adb的......
  • python字典存入csv
     存入csvimportcsvfromconfig.globalparameterimportexecl_saveimportcsvtitle='这是一个标题'price=23.45deal=5location='广东广州'province='广东'city='广州'shop='门店'result=1#构建商品信息字典pr......
  • python-Django基础学习笔记
    (由于笔记来自本地的Typora,图片未能上传,文章内容并不完整)路由器配置初始Django-创建/结构/配置settingsURL定义/视图函数路由配置path、re_pathpython-mvenv"名字"#下载Django环境pipinstalldjango==2.2.2-ihttps://pypi.douban.com/simple#激活虚拟环境D:......
  • Python 第三方库安装国内镜像汇总
    Python第三方库安装国内镜像汇总: 清华大学: https://pypi.tuna.tsinghua.edu.cn/simple阿里云: http://mirrors.aliyun.com/pypi/simple/中国科技大学 https://pypi.mirrors.ustc.edu.cn/simple/华中科技大学: http://pypi.hustunique.com/山东理工大学: http://pyp......
  • aiofiles,一个异步测试的 Python 库!
    什么是aiofiles库?aiofiles是一个异步文件操作库,提供了一种简单而强大的方式来执行文件操作,包括打开文件、读取文件、写入文件等。aiofiles库是建立在asyncio之上的,它允许开发人员在异步程序中执行文件操作,而不会阻塞事件循环。安装aiofiles库pipinstallaiofiles基本......
  • python版本简易阿里云ddns
    importosimportsysfromdatetimeimportdatetimefromalibabacloud_alidns20150109.clientimportClientasDNSClientfromalibabacloud_tea_openapiimportmodelsasapi_modelsfromalibabacloud_alidns20150109importmodelsasdns_modelsimportrequestsclassDDN......
  • python3代码转换成docker镜像启动
    1.打包成docker镜像来使用切到Tags,搜索3.11选择python:3.11.4-slim-bullseye2.在压测脚本的根目录中,创建Dockerfile文件: FROMpython:3.11.4-slim-bullseyeWORKDIR/opt/appCOPYrequirements.txt./ENVhost=nullENVport=nullENVonlyResetJob=nullRUNpip......
  • 第101天-python-flask简介
    1.flask1.1、flask简介Flask简介:Flask诞生于2010年,是用Python语言基于Werkzeug工具箱编写的轻量级Web开发框架。Flask本身相当于一个内核,其他几乎所有的功能都要用到扩展(邮件扩展Flask-Mail,用户认证Flask-Login),都需要用第三方的扩展来实现。其WSGI工具箱采用Werkzeug(路由......
  • python进行数据下钻的简单测试——非正式版
    具体代码//这个是全国地图下钻到省市地图,我这里以湖南长沙为例:chart_d3a639f3511c48ba8020864474f8950d.on('click',function(param){varselected=param.name;if(selected){switch(selected){......
  • python基础快速入门(二)
    数据类型:Python中常见的数据类型包括数字(int、float、complex)和字符串。python的数值类型会自动转换,相对灵活,整数(int):例如,在32位机器上,整数的位数为32位,取值范围为-2**31到2**31-1,(4个G,)在64位系统上,整数的位数为64位,取值范围为-2**63到2**63-1。长整数(long):Python中......